    Top Tricks for Discovering the right Roof contractor:

    #10. Does Your Roofing company have Correct training?

    Some shingles manufacturers offer specific product training on their installers to make certain proper installation. Ask your potential roofers what training to remain through.

    In relation to the top for your residence, take the whole thing simple to be sure you are hiring the right roof contractor. Finding a roofing contractor is not something which can be achieved in a couple of hours.

    #9. Check For Insurance

    Ensure your contractor has worker’s compensation and liability insurance. Worker’s compensation provides coverage if a contractor is injured at work, and general liability insurance protects your own home in case a contractor damages it while completing work.

    #8 Ask Your Roofing Contractor About LICENSES

    Verify the roofing company or clients are legitimate by asking for their tax identification number, a business address, business website or email address contact information, and make contact with number.

    In a few areas, there is absolutely no requirement for roofing specialists to have licenses. Even though that maybe true in the area, I still recommend choosing a contractor who’s one anyway.

    Permission means the roofer is serious about their job and is also up-to-date on all of the requirements to do their job properly.

    #7. GET IT In some recoverable format

    A written contract protects you as the homeowner. If a contractor doesn’t desire to provide a formal contract, time for it to hire a company else.

    The formal contract should clearly outline payment schedules, roofing materials used (brand, type, and color), as well as a listing of subcontractors.

    Creating a set of materials used is really important. And also a start and end date and specifics of detaching the old roof and inspection from the existing roof, repair or replacement.

    Anything also needs to include details on how the gardens and landscaping will probably be protected, who is responsible for the cleanup, and any damages to property or your neighbor’s that may occur during the work.

    #6. NO CASH DEALS

    I don’t ever encourage cash deals nevertheless they still do happen – remember the danger you take, no paper trail, no guarantees – nothing! In case of an issue or perhaps a dispute, documentation always wins.

    Stay away from a specialist who insists on cash payments. Cash is not traceable.

    #5. Speak about PERMITS

    In most areas being a homeowner, it’s under your control to guarantee the proper permits are pulled for your job. If a contractor recommends skipping permits to “save a couple of bucks,” proceed to the following contractor on your list.

    It’s my job to encourage homeowners to speak with their local building authority to make certain they’re covered. A structure permit is needed generally in most regions for all those reroofing aside from repairs totaling below 100 square feet but always confirm with your local building authority.

    #3. VET YOUR POTENTIAL Roof contractor

    If you feel you’ve got a good contractor aligned, ask them for references from previous clients. I prefer to request at the very least 10 references. Most importantly, call those references if it is possible to, go and see the work they’ve performed and completed!

    In the event the contractor will not provide references don’t hire them. You need to hear completely from them just what it was prefer to assist this contractor. Did they finish the job properly? Were they punctually? How did they handle any delays?

    Ask the contractor about insurance and liability and worker compensation too.

    #1. Why don’t you consider PRICE?

    When it comes to the roof, your choice mustn’t be based on price alone. A specialist roofer who’s proper insurance will need to recover their costs through their roofing jobs. If you are receiving a large amount with a contractor who can show on the task site tomorrow, it likely means it’s too great for be true. Replacing the roof can be a big-ticket item – it’s expensive. Take your time finding a roofer, and don’t cheap out on your property.
